N138 VPK is a 1996 Audi A6 in Green with a 2,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 9 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.
Across all 1996 Audi A6 models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.8% with a typical mileage of 145,067 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Audi A6 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 72,312 recorded failures. If you're considering buying N138 VPK,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i A6 typically stays on UK roads for around 31 years. At 30 years old, this Audi A6 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
